During the New England Patriots organized workouts this week, star quarterback Tom Brady has been notably absent from the process. This has drawn up chatter about his commitment to playing in the 2018 season or even beyond that.
There hasn't been any significant about that being the case, but that has only persisted with him continuing to be away from the team. Despite that, Michael Giardi of NBC Sports Boston is reporting that a couple of Patriots teammates have spoken to Brady and the discussion about the 2018 season have never included him voicing any chance that he wasn't going to play for his 19th season.
A pair of Tom Brady's teammates tell me they've spoken to the QB this offseason, including discussions about the upcoming season, and he's never indicated he wasn't playing/retiring. Also, Brady continued his normal workout regimen/diet to this point, even while in Qatar.

The fact that Brady hasn't even brought up that possibly should be an encouraging sign that he's committed to playing at least another season. There hadn't been any reason to be otherwise given his well-documented desire to play into his mid-40s. He is coming off another highly productive campaign that earned him the fourth MVP award of his career along with finishing with a clean bill of health heading into the offseason.
